Как сделать картинку стикером в Телеграмме

Стикеры в Телеграм — это что-то вроде смайликов, которые вы можете создавать самостоятельно и делится ими среди своих друзей и знакомых. С самого начала важно понять, что каждый стикер являет собой картинку с прозрачным фоном в формате png и размером 512 на 512 пикселов.

Чтобы сделать стикер в Телеграмме нам понадобится программа редактор изображений со способностью работать со слоями и картинками формата png. Самым популярным картиночным редактором у нас является Photoshop, но поскольку программа платная и довольно тяжелая в освоении, то почему бы не воспользоваться для нашей задачи полностью бесплатным онлайн сервисом — Pixlr ( по адресу pixlr.com/editor ).

Создаем картинку для нашего будущего стикера

Заходим на сайт редактора — https://pixlr.com/editor/

Выбираем самый верхний пункт «Create a new image». В следующем окошке вводим любое название для картинки и вручную вводим ширину 512 и высоту тоже 512, далее отметим галочкой возле поля «Transparent» и нажимаем OK.

Как сделать свои стикеры в Телеграм из фото. Создать стикеры для Telegram легко.

Кстати, можем сменить язык редактора на любой удобный вам в меню Language.

Нам потребуется картинка для создания самого стикера. Я взял уже прозрачную png с сайта stickpng.com, но если вы захотите удалять фон с jpeg картинки, то это тоже несложно для этого есть инструменты Волшебная Палочка и Лассо редактора Пикслр.

Чтобы залить новую картинку в редактор нажимаем Файл — «Открыть изображение» или «Открыть изображение с URL». У нас появилось рядом новое изображение, выделяем его Ctrl+A и вставляем Ctrl+V в активное окно нашего первого изображения с заготовкой для стикера.

Далее с помощью Редактирование — Free transform подгоняем картинку под размеры нашего будущего стикера. Затем как показано на примере ниже указываем стили слоев и дописываем нужный текст.

Осталось только сохранить созданный нами стикер телеграмма в формате пнг, для этого нажимайте файл — сохранить и убедитесь, что у вас параметры формата указан правильно.

Вам остается сделать столько стикеров, сколько необходимо для вашего стикерпака телеграмм. Просто повторяйте все указанные шаги поочередно.

Заливаем стикеры в Телеграм

Поскольку делали мы стикеры на ПК, то и заливать мы будем их тоже с компьютера, со смартфона процесс выглядит похожим образом, но через комп как-то привычней.

Для создания ваших стикеров в базе телеграма заходим по ссылке на специальный бот телеграма — t.me/stickers

Затем обращаемся к боту /newpack , выбирая его из выпавшего списка:

Как сделать стикеры в телеграмме | Пошаговая инструкция

Затем всё уже идет по накатаной — просто отвечаете на вопросы боты в текстовом сообщении, вводя название для вашего новосозданного стикерпака Телеграм.

Следующим вопросом чат-бота будет запрос на картинку, которая соответствует простым правилам: формат пнг, размер 512х512 и белая обводка по контуру. Чего мы, собственно, с успехом и добились.

Подвязываем каждый из созданных стикеров Телеграма к смайлу

Вес процесс продолжается внутри нашего плодотворного диалога с ботом телеграма. После того как вы загрузите все картинки, он спросит к какому смайлу собственно подвязать. Отвечайте ему тем смайлом/эмоджи, который считаете нужным.

Еще по теме:  Дата основания акк в ТГ

Когда закончите — напишите в чат боту следующую команду /publish и чат бот запросит по какой ссылке сделаем доступным этот стикерпак. Отвечайте одним словом и латиницей. Всё, буквально десять минут и создали стикерпак для телеграма.

Если есть желание добавить еще стикеров в ваш пак, то воспользуйтесь командой /addsticker. Там точно такой же порядок действий как мы описали выше.

Скинуть друзям созданный вами стикерпак можете уже в диалоге, там они нажав на один из ваших стикереров, смогут добавить себе всё остальную пачку.

Источник: ktoit.com

Как сделать стикеры — пошаговая инструкция как своими руками изготовить стикер (20 фото и видео)

Kaksdelat.Guru

Разное

Порой не найдя нужного пакета стикеров возникает желание сделать их самостоятельно. Для этого даже не обязательно уметь рисовать или иметь на ПК дорогостоящие программы.

Как сделать стикеры фото

О том, как сделать стикеры своими руками и удивить своих друзей предстоит узнать прямо сейчас.

Как сделать стикеры фото

Стикеры для Вконтакте

Кстати на стикерах Вконтакте можно неплохо заработать. Узнать примерную стоимость можно лишь изучив платные предложения в соответствующем магазине.

Как сделать стикеры фото

Несмотря на недоступность интересных картинок для быстрых сообщений, стать участником компании дизайнеров может абсолютно любой человек.

Как сделать стикеры фото

Есть даже подробная инструкция того, как сделать свои стикеры в VK:

  • Сначала нужно добавится в группу «Стикеры Вконтаке». Ее можно найти в поиске нажав на ссылку «Мои группы».
  • После чего, можно изучить последние новости и вдохновиться просмотром новых предложений от постоянных художников.
  • После этого, нужно выбрать концепт и персонажа. Это может быть даже точная копия родственника или друга.
  • Нарисовать стикер можно в любом удобном графическом редакторе.
  • Формат рисунка — 512х512 пикселей.
  • Сохранить нужно строго в PNG, с бесцветным фоном.

Как сделать стикеры фото

Отправить свое предложение можно на страницу администраторов. В случае если команде понравятся сделанные стикеры — их добавят в магазин. После этого, владелец интеллектуальной собственности сможет получать доход.

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фотоКак сделать стикеры фото

Стикеры для Телеграмм

Система создания стикеров похожа на ту, что описана для VK, однако владелец не сможет монетизировать свое творчество. Как сделать стикеры в телеграмме:

Как сделать стикеры фото

Картинки добавляются через бот Stickers Bot. Здесь нет особых правил по созданию, главное чтобы файл картинки был 500*500 пикселей.

Как сделать стикеры фото

После того, как бот примет файл — он запросит выбрать соответствующий смайл. Отдельно можно создать даже папку, в котором будет находиться пакет смешных стикеров.

Как сделать стикеры фото

На обработку пакета уходит около 60 минут. После этого в окне при открытии стикеров появиться новый пакет, с которым можно поделится с друзьями.

Как сделать стикеры фото

Если нужно распространить созданные изображения, есть несколько вариантов:

  • Отправлять аудитории напрямую в сообщениях.
  • Распространять информацию, сделав лендинг через другие социальные сети.
  • Предлагать стикеры рекламой для групп Телеграмм.

Как сделать стикеры фото

Стикеры для Ватсап

Функция добавления своих стикеров в Ватсап совсем недавно была недоступна простым пользователям.

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фотоКак сделать стикеры фото

Теперь каждый может самостоятельно сделать любимые картинки для общения с друзьями. Как сделать стикеры в Ватсапе:

  • Для начала, нужно скачать приложение StikerStudio. Именно здесь будет производиться весь объем работы. Мастеру нужно добавить заранее сохраненную картинку в любом формате или использовать фото.
  • После того, как фото добавлено — специальная рамка выделяет область допустимой обрезки. После этого полученный вариант сразу добавится набор.
  • Есть ограничение — в набор можно добавить от 10 до 30 изображений.

Как сделать стикеры фото

Кстати, такой набор стикеров может стать прекрасным подарком или даже сюрпризом для друга. Особенно, если есть его смешные и не очень удачные фото. Стоит помнить, что и другие пользователи могут воспользоваться набором.

Еще по теме:  Как отключить автоскачивание видео в Телеграмм

Как сделать стикеры фото

Программы для собственного производства

Можно исключить из производства ботов и сложное программное обеспечение. Все что нужно пользователю, обычно есть в стандартной системе Windows.

Как сделать стикеры фото

Как самому сделать стикеры:

  • можно пройти несколько уроков обучения по работе с AdobePhotoshop;
  • можно воспользоваться стандартным набором Paint.

Как сделать стикеры фото

Работать в них удобно и просто. Paint – самый простой вариант, здесь хоть и ограничен функционал, зато в нем практически невозможно запутаться.

Чтобы вырезать смешной фрагмент из картинки или фото достаточно воспользоваться инструментом «ласо». После этого, обрезанная картинка сохраняется в нужном формате.

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фотоКак сделать стикеры фото

Также есть функция уменьшения и увеличения изображения, которая поможет подогнать файл под требования формата.

AdobePhotoshop – более современная программа. Дает отличный результат, так как можно не только вырезать область, но и обработать получившееся изображение.

Как сделать стикеры фото

Хорошие дизайнеры работают именно в этой программе, однако и у нее есть ряд ограничений. Например, если ПК слабый — объемное ПО создаст ряд проблем.

Как сделать стикеры фото

Можно ли заработать на стикерах

С момента появления стикеров общение с друзьями стало более полным. Пользователи не экономят на возможности поделится эмоцией.

Как сделать стикеры фото

Заработать на стикерах несложно, главное иметь хорошую идею и канал для их реализации. Попробовать свои силы можно через Телеграмм.

Как сделать стикеры фото

С информацией том, как сделать стикеры для телеграм можно ознакомится выше. Здесь аудитория больше пользуется стикерами, поэтому отследить успешность проекта не сложно.

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фото Как сделать стикеры фотоКак сделать стикеры фото

Заработать деньги можно через социальную сеть Вконтакте, в отличие от Телеграмм здесь наборы платные.

Как сделать стикеры фото

Если получится запустить хорошую рекламу и популяризировать свое творчество — можно получать с продажи стабильный доход. Более того, команда социальной сети может предложить сотрудничество на постоянной основе.

Как сделать стикеры фото

Программа для бесплатных стикеров

Как говорилось ранее, ВКонтакте стикеры платные, но это не повод оплачивать их. Можно найти специальные расширения, позволяющие приобрести платное – бесплатно.

Как сделать стикеры фото

  • Пользоваться можно бесплатными вариантами, которые сообщество дает по умолчанию.
  • Установить специальное расширение для браузера EmojiPlus, его используют большое количество людей.
  • Скачать дополнительно ПО на телефон. Однако в данном случае, стикеры будут доступны лишь аудитории, которые их используют. Это значит, что если у друга нет приложения — для него будет отображаться простые смайлы.

Как сделать стикеры фото

Можно также воспользоваться и другими предложениями. Самое главное — проверить их на наличие вирусов. Очень часто под видом бесплатных программ, злоумышленники маскируют вирусное ПО.

Заключение

Сделать стикеры самостоятельно не так сложно как казалось еще несколько лет назад. Сегодня у пользователей есть все шансы заработать на своем чувстве юмора и творчестве.

Как сделать стикеры фото

Как показывается практика с Телеграмм — уметь красиво рисовать вовсе необязательно. Главное вырезать с помощью простых инструментов смешной фрагмент и отправить его друзьям.

Источник: kaksdelat.guru

Автоматизация создания стикеров с помощью веб-скрейпинга и обработки изображений в Python

Автоматизация создания стикеров с помощью веб-скрейпинга и обработки изображений в Python

Я расскажу о том, как создал 42 стикера для Telegram из постеров, взятых в интернет-магазине. Там продаются различные постеры с забавными надписями, а вот подобных стикеров не существует. Научимся создавать их самостоятельно!

Skillfactory.ru

Единственная проблема заключается в том, что генерация нескольких десятков изображений (в данном случае — 42) занимает слишком много времени. Ведь только для создания одного стикера потребуется совершить несколько операций:

  • загрузить картинку с веб-страницы;
  • отделить буквы от фона в фотошопе;
  • сохранить изображение в разрешении, предусмотренном для стикеров в Telegram.

Чтобы сократить время создания стикеров, попробуем автоматизировать процесс.

  1. Веб-скрейпинг — извлечение нужных картинок из интернет-магазина.
  2. Автоматическое отделение букв от фона, удаление теней с фона, придание картинкам вида сканов.
Еще по теме:  Как в Телеграмме отправить сообщение с отсрочкой

Загрузка картинок

Начнем с создания списка необходимых ссылок. Каждая из них будет вести на страницу отдельного постера. Это позволит загружать картинки высокого разрешения. Разрешение картинок в главной галерее слишком низкое.

Для этого сохраним все ссылки на картинки в галерее.

import requests
from bs4 import BeautifulSoup
import urllib.request

url = ‘https://demonpress.ecwid.com/%D0%9F%D0%BB%D0%B0%D0%BA%D0%B0%D1%82%D1%8B-c26701164’
headers =
text = requests.get(url, headers=headers)
soup = BeautifulSoup(text.content, ‘html.parser’)
urls = []

for i in soup.find_all(‘a’, attrs = ):
urls += [i[‘href’]]

Галерея разделена на четыре страницы с 15 постерами на каждой. Чтобы перейти на следующую страницу, достаточно добавить ?offset= 15, 30 или 45. Это позволит парсить оставшиеся ссылки.

for i in [’15’,’30’,’45’]:
url_next = url + ‘?offset=’ + i
text = requests.get(url_next, headers=headers)
soup = BeautifulSoup(text.content, ‘html.parser’)
for i in soup.find_all(‘a’, attrs = ):
urls += [i[‘href’]]

Теперь поочередно переходим по каждой ссылке, чтобы загрузить фото высокого разрешения со страниц товаров.

for url in urls:
text = requests.get(url, headers=headers)
soup = BeautifulSoup(text.content, ‘html.parser’)
for j in soup.find_all(‘img’, ):
urllib.request.urlretrieve(j[‘src’], j[‘title’].replace(‘/’,»).replace(‘*’,»).replace(‘?’,»)+’.jpg’)

Поскольку картинки названы в соответствии с текстом на постерах, нужно удалить из названий недопустимые символы, такие как / , ? и * .

Обработка изображений

К сожалению, в интернет-магазине представлены фото постеров, а не сканы. Поэтому мы не можем использовать их в том виде, как они есть. Вот пример того, как выглядит типичная картинка:

Постер на картинке освещен сбоку. Благодаря этому текстура бумаги хорошо видна. В некоторых случаях сложно отделить буквы с помощью порога яркости, поскольку при определенных обстоятельствах буквы могут быть ярче, чем некоторые части фона. В данном случае этот подход не является универсальным.

Чтобы реализовать метод, подходящий для всех возможных условий освещенности, воспользуемся тем, что все постеры содержат большие красные буквы на белом или сером фоне. Каждый пиксель цифрового изображения представляет собой вектор из трех чисел. Серый пиксель, независимо от того, яркий он или тусклый, состоит из трех одинаковых чисел, в то время как цветовой пиксель будет содержать числа, отличающиеся друг от друга.

Поэтому гораздо эффективнее отделять фон на основе порогового стандартного отклонения, а не яркости. Методом проб и ошибок было выяснено, что хорошим значением для такого порога будет 30.

После определения пикселя как части фона, установим его значение (245, 245, 245). Для пикселей, которые являются частью букв, устанавливаем другое значение (200, 17, 11). Фон не получится идеально белым, но будет смотреться отлично, поскольку идеально белой бумаги не существует, а набор стикеров должен имитировать постеры.

Skillfactory.ru

def remove_bg(input_img: np.ndarray) -> np.ndarray:
img = input_img.copy()
for i in range(0, img.shape[0]):
for j in range(0, img.shape[1]):
if img[i][j].std() < 30:
img[i][j] = [245, 245, 245]
else:
img[i][j] = img[i][j] + 0.5*([200, 17, 11] — img[i][j])
return img

Остался последний шаг — изменить размер изображения так, чтобы самая большая длина не превышала 512. Чтобы изменить размер всех изображений и сохранить их как файлы png, воспользуемся библиотекой PIL.

from PIL import Image

files = []

for i in os.listdir(‘.’):
if i[-4::] == ‘.jpg’:
files += [i]

for file in files:

img = mpimg.imread(file).copy()
img = remove_bg(img)

x = int(512)
y = int(512 * img.shape[1]/img.shape[0])
img = Image.fromarray((resize(img, (x, y))*255).astype(np.uint8))

img.save(f’result/’, ‘png’)

print(‘Done!’)

И ссылка на GitHub для тех, кому интересно.

  • Сравнение производительности ввода/вывода: C, C++, Rust, Golang, Java и Python
  • 12 проверенных способов оптимизации функций Python
  • Стилизация фотографий под мультфильмы с помощью Python

Источник: nuancesprog.ru

Рейтинг
( Пока оценок нет )
Загрузка ...